Understanding Commercial Windows

Industrial windows are developed to endure the rigors of high traffic and differing weather condition conditions. They are typically bigger and more robust than domestic windows, often including specific products and coverings to enhance toughness and energy effectiveness. These windows can be made from numerous materials, including aluminum, steel, and composite materials, each with its own set of advantages and upkeep requirements.

Common Issues with Commercial Windows

  1. Cracked or Broken Glass: One of the most typical problems, specifically in high-traffic locations, is broken or broken glass. This can be triggered by accidental impacts, severe weather, or even thermal stress.
  2. Seal Failure: Over time, the seals that keep the window panes airtight can degrade, leading to drafts, moisture infiltration, and increased energy expenses.
  3. Hardware Malfunction: Locks, hinges, and other hardware can wear or end up being misaligned, making it challenging to open or close windows effectively.
  4. Frame Damage: The frames of industrial windows can warp, rot, or rust, particularly in environments with high humidity or exposure to the elements.
  5. Condensation: Excessive condensation in between the panes of double-glazed windows can reduce presence and show a failed seal.
  6. Energy Inefficiency: Older windows might not satisfy existing energy efficiency requirements, leading to greater heating & cooling costs.

The Importance of Timely Maintenance

Routine maintenance is crucial for the longevity and efficiency of commercial windows. Ignoring these tasks can lead to more considerable and pricey repairs down the line. Here are some essential maintenance practices:

  • Inspection: Regularly inspect windows for signs of damage, such as cracks, loose seals, and used hardware.
  • Cleaning: Clean windows and frames to get rid of dust, dirt, and debris that can collect and trigger damage.
  •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ts to guarantee smooth operation and avoid wear.
  • Seal Replacement: Replace damaged or weakened seals to maintain airtightness and energy performance.
  • Expert Inspections: Schedule regular professional evaluations to capture issues early and prevent them from escalating.

The Process of Commercial Window Repair

The procedure of commercial window repair normally includes a number of actions:

  1. Assessment: A professional technician will examine the windows to determine the particular problems and determine the best strategy.
  2. Quote: Based on the assessment, the specialist will supply a detailed quotation for the repair work.
  3. Scheduling: Once the quote is authorized, the repair work is arranged at a time that lessens disturbance to the company.
  4. Preparation: The location around the windows is prepared to safeguard the surrounding surfaces and guarantee a clean work environment.
  5. Repair: The specialist will carry out the necessary repairs, which might include replacement of glass, seals, hardware, or frames.
  6. Checking: After the repair, the specialist will evaluate the windows to ensure they work effectively and fulfill all security and performance requirements.
  7. Clean-up: The workspace is cleaned up, and any debris is gotten rid of.
  8. Final Inspection: A final evaluation is performed to ensure the repair meets the client's complete satisfaction.

FAQs About Commercial Window Repair

What are the indications that my industrial windows need repair?

  • Cracked or broken glass
  • Drafts or air leaks
  • Problem opening or closing windows
  • Visible damage to frames or hardware
  • Extreme condensation between panes

How frequently should commercial windows be checked?

  • It is advised to inspect industrial windows a minimum of when a year, with more regular evaluations in high-traffic or harsh environments.

Can I repair industrial windows myself?

  • Minor issues, such as cleaning and lubrication, can typically be managed in-house. However, more complicated repairs need to be left to experts to make sure safety and quality.

Just how much does commercial window repair cost?

  • The cost can differ extensively depending on the level of the damage and the kind of windows.  no title , such as replacing a seal, might cost a couple of hundred dollars, while more substantial repairs, like changing a frame, can cost a number of thousand dollars.

What should I look for when picking an industrial window repair service?

  • Look for a service with a great track record, experienced service technicians, and a track record of quality work. Look for reviews, certifications, and service warranties on their services.

The length of time does commercial window repair take?

  • The period can vary depending on the intricacy of the repair. Basic repairs might be completed in a couple of hours, while more comprehensive projects can take a day or more.
